Benefits of Senior Dog Adoption
Adopting a dog in your golden years offers numerous benefits. Companionship ranks top, as a pet helps alleviate loneliness, which is common among seniors. A dog's unconditional love and loyalty create lasting bonds, which may significantly boost your mental health. Moreover, adopting a dog comes with a routine. Regular feeding, walks, and playtime encourage a disciplined lifestyle that contributes to seniors' overall well-being. Smaller breeds like Pomeranians or Shih Tzus are perfect for seniors wanting low-maintenance dogs.
Finding the Perfect Dog Adoption Near Me
No matter where you are, there are various dog adoption centers offering diverse breeds. Local shelters often house abandoned dogs that need loving homes. Petfinder and Adopt-a-Pet are online platforms connecting shelters with prospective pet parents nationwide. For small dog adoption, use filters to find your preferred breed, age and size. Remember to consider factors such as a dog's size, age, temperament, and health before making a decision.
Picking & Preparing for Your New Companion
After finding the perfect pooch, it's time to prepare your home. Ensure it's a safe environment for your dog. Limit roaming spaces if you have a small-breed dog. Stair gates and crate training can help, especially during early days. Consider pet insurance for unexpected vet costs. Companies like Trupanion and PetPlan offer a range of policies tailored to seniors and small dogs. Create a warm, welcoming space and enjoy your new companionship.
